Understanding Glass Repair
Glass repair services cover a vast array of issues connected to both residential and commercial glass. Comprehending what types of repairs are available can assist individuals make informed decisions when faced with damaged glass.
Kinds Of Glass Repair Services
-
Window Repair
- Resizing broken window panes
- Replacing foggy or double-glazed windows
- Fixing window frames and seals
-
Car Glass Repair
- Windscreen replacement
- Chip and crack repair
- Side and back window replacement
-
Shower and Bathroom Glass Repair
- Repairing or changing shower doors
- Fixing glass panels in bathtubs
-
Commercial Glass Repair
- Store glass repair
- Security glass installation
- Glass partition repairs in offices

The Glass Repair Process
Comprehending the normal procedure of glass repair can help customers understand what to anticipate.
- Assessment: The technician evaluates the damage to figure out if it can be repaired or if a replacement is required.
- Quote: A detailed estimate is supplied, describing the scope of work, products required, and expense.
- Repair or Replacement: Depending on the evaluation, the technician either repairs the glass or replaces it with a brand-new product.
- Quality Check: After the work is completed, a final inspection makes sure whatever fulfills security and quality requirements.
- Cleanup: A respectable service will make sure that they tidy up the area, leaving the website tidy after repairs.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. How do I know if my glass can be repaired or requires replacement?
A competent technician will assess the damage and figure out if repair suffices. Most small chips and fractures can be repaired, but extensive damage might require a full replacement.
2. Just how much does glass repair cost?
The cost of glass repair varies based upon the size and kind of the glass, the extent of the damage, and the company. Constantly demand a detailed quote before work begins.
3. Is my home insurance coverage most likely to cover glass repair?
Numerous home insurance plan cover glass repair services, however the specifics depend upon the policy. Always talk to your insurance service provider relating to coverage information.
4. How long does a typical glass repair take?
Easy repairs, such as chip repairs, can take as little as 30 minutes, while complete replacements may take a few hours. Elements like the type of glass and service work can impact timing.
5. What safety preventative measures should I take if glass breaks?
In the event of broken glass, take instant measures to prevent injury. Wear protective gloves, utilize a broom and dustpan for cleanup, and, if essential, call a professional for assistance.
